Jump to Main ContentJump to Primary Navigation
Top

AI learns to build Mario levels by watching YouTube

mario.jpg

Tying a double Windsor knot. Making the perfect Pavlova. Speaking Spanish. All things you could learn to do with YouTube, but were too busy watching cat videos to bother with. 

It would appear that computer AIs aren't as easily distracted as their meat sack creators, as one system has just learnt how to play and build Super Mario Bros. levels after learning the process by watching YouTube clips. 

A research team from the Georgia Institute of Technology has built an AI system that "learns" the rules of Mario not by watching players hop the Italian plumber toward Bowser's castle, but by assessing the gaming terrain.

The research results describe how, by judging the "positioning between elements on-screen", a level design rule is learnt and understood by the AI. "For example, pipes in the Mario games tend to stick out of the ground, so the system learns this and prevents any pipes from being flush with grassy surfaces. It also prevents 'breaks' by using spatial analysis – e.g. no impossibly long jumps for the hero."

Level

But the AI doesn't just create pretty levels based on knowing how the building blocks best fit together: by assessing where players spend the majority of their time collecting items, the system is able to learn something of the point-based goals of a Mario level.

With this worryingly precise learning acquired, the AI is then able to build its own pipe-filled worlds with a Super Mario Bros level builder. "Our system creates a model or template, and it’s able to produce level sections that have never been seen before, do not appear random and can be traversed by the player," said Mark Riedl, associate professor of Interactive Computing. 

The AI has built over 300 levels so far, with the next stage of research set to see how humans interact with the computer-constructed worlds.

Sure, it's all very fascinating right now - but what happens when this computer AI system is accidentally plugged into our traffic control systems?! What then?! 

Still, while all this computer learning is very impressive, it's still some way off the Mario knowledge of this guy...

[Via: CNet]

Related

game1.jpg

The 6 biggest questions facing gaming

1.jpg

Stop-motion karate is like Street Fighter in real life

madmax.jpg

We've played... Mad Max

bat2.jpg

Dramatic launch trailer for Batman: Arkham knight

Pickle.jpg

10 Lifehack Apps And Web Services That'll Make You Better At Life

SF2.jpg

We've Played... Street Fighter V

Comments

More

Super Mario in Grand Theft Auto is weird and awesome

Who would've thought Mario would get into a knife fight in a park?

by Jamie Carson
18 Jan 2017

Hurrah: The Nintendo Switch now has a price and release date

Here's everything you need to know about the new console

by Tom Fordy
13 Jan 2017

Netflix releases 8-bit game featuring Narcos and Stranger Things

Goodbye, productivity.

by Emily Badiozzaman
10 Jan 2017

If you own any of these video games you're sitting on a fortune

Here's hoping you were a hoarder

by David Cornish
09 Dec 2016

The Last Of Us 2 and nine more new Playstation games set for 2017

A certain spin-kicking marsupial is back, too!

by Chris Sayer
05 Dec 2016

Super Mario Run is coming to your mobile phone

Nintendo's mobile platformer finally gets a release date and price

by David Cornish
16 Nov 2016

Meet the Skyrim obsessed gamer granny with 170k YouTube subscribers

She's got more subscribers than you

by David Cornish
31 Oct 2016

The deaths and headlines VR will inevitably cause

It's just a matter of time

by David Cornish
31 Oct 2016

The best game I ever played: Tony Hawk's Pro Skater

Tristan Cross remembers the video game that shaped his life

by Tristan Cross
28 Oct 2016

The Gears of War director tells us about his favourite games

Rod Fergusson tells us about the greatest games he's ever played

by David Cornish
28 Oct 2016